Heat Pumps and Inverter Load Balancing

Heat pumps with inverter technology adjust output to meet real-time demand. This creates smoother temperature changes and reduces strain on the system.

·         Maintains consistent indoor comfort

·         Reduces frequent on/off cycling

·         Supports energy-efficient operation

Mini Split Air Zoning Concepts

Mini split systems provide independent control for different rooms or zones. This zoning allows each area to maintain the desired temperature without over-conditioning other spaces.

Benefits include

·         Customized comfort for individual rooms

·         Reduced energy use in unused areas

·         Improved indoor stability

Appliance Heat and Moisture Contribution

Every appliance generates heat, moisture, or both. Understanding these contributions helps maintain indoor balance.

Examples

·         Refrigerators: Release heat from the back, slightly raising surrounding air temperature

·         Washing Machines and Dryers: Add warmth and humidity to laundry areas

·         Ovens and Built-in Wall Ovens: Generate concentrated heat in kitchens

·         Cooktops and Ranges: Heat surfaces and surrounding air during use

·         Ice Machines: Remove heat during freezing cycles, impacting nearby temperature
